launchd messages keep appearing in console even after app is uninstalled
launchd messages keep appearing in console even after app is uninstalled
How do I stop this???
2/26/09 9:31:02 PM com.apple.launchd[183] (com.bitmaki.textcast.httpd[3593]) Exited with exit code: 1
2/26/09 9:31:02 PM com.apple.launchd[183] (com.bitmaki.textcast.httpd) Throttling respawn: Will start in 10 seconds
2/26/09 9:31:12 PM com.apple.launchd[183] (com.bitmaki.textcast.httpd[3594]) posix_spawnp("/Users/rich/Library/Application Support/Textcast/httpd/textcast_httpd", ...): No such file or directory
2/26/09 9:31:12 PM com.apple.launchd[183] (com.bitmaki.textcast.httpd[3594]) Exited with exit code: 1
2/26/09 9:31:12 PM com.apple.launchd[183] (com.bitmaki.textcast.httpd) Throttling respawn: Will start in 10 seconds
My console log is full of these! Help!

It's kind of weird, but the best way to uninstall Textcast is to download the current version from http://www.bitmaki.com/textcast/ and run it once again, for the final time (you can trash it then).
You probably ran 1.0. In 1.0.1 we moved from a Launch Agent to a Login Item. Part of 1.0.1-and-later's startup code will automatically de-install the original circa-1.0 Launch Agent.
You can then uninstall the 1.0.1-and-later Login Item in System Preferences > Accounts > Login Items.
